Woman killed in machete attack in #Reutlingen, Germany; Suspect arrested, A woman has died and two others were injured after they were attacked by a Syrian refugee with a machete near Stuttgart, Germany.
Police have arrested a man in connection with the attack in the small town of Reutlingen, in the south-west.
German newspaper Bild reported the man beaten outside a kebab shop when at around 4:30 pm local time, causing several witnesses to flee in panic.

A witness told the tabloid: “The attacker was completely out of his mind raced with the machete behind a police patrol car.”.
He said a passing BMW managed to run him down and then he “prostrate on the ground and did not move.”
Police have confirmed that the attacker was a Syrian refugee 21 years old, but have not released his name. The motive for the attack is unclear.
